Sat 1303479383776808

decimal
311391.1883776808
degree
0°101391′927″1883776808‴
percentile
62.070446914792186%
name
eprfsjwazfl
cycle
0
epoch
1
period
154
block
311391
offset
1883776808
timestamp
rarity
common